Amartya Sen's mother dies
SANTINIKETAN (WEST BENGAL):
Nobel laureate Amartya Sen's mother Amita Sen died here on Monday after a prolonged illness, family sources said.
She was 92 and is survived by son Amartya Sen and a daughter, Supurna Dutta.
Amita, who was known as "Ashram Kanya," wrote several books on Rabindranath Tagore and Santiniketan.
Her father, Acharya Khistimohan Sen, was inducted as a teacher at Santinikitan by Tagore.
Amita Sen's husband, Ashutosh Sen, a soil scientist, predeceased her in 1971. PTI
Speaker condoles
Our Special Correspondent writes from New Delhi:
Lok Sabha Speaker Somnath Chatterjee condoled the death of Amita Sen.
In a message to Prof. Amartya Sen, the Speaker said the void created by her passing away would be difficult to fill.
